AR 212 Architectural History & Theory I
Credit HoursRecitation/Lecture HoursStudio HoursClinical HoursLab Hours


An examination of the emergence and development of man’s constructed environment from antiquity to the Industrial Revolution. This course examines various architectural traditions and traces the development of architectural form as an expression of social, religious, political and technological conditions.
